Generator
(Genecon). This element
tranforms mechanical energy into electrical energy.
Place up to three generators in the simulation
window. With the Select
tool, you can move generators and wire
them to other objects. You attach wires to the
generator's two
nodes,
which are indicated by the
yellow
rectangles in Figures
1 and 2.

To change the frequency at which the
generator's crankshaft turns, click on the up and
down arrows (Fig . 3 below). The arrows change
the frequency in intervals of 0.2 Hz. The
voltage supplied by the generator is equal to
2.6 times the frequency. For example,
if the crankshaft turns at a frequency of 2 Hz, the
generator supplies a power of 5.2 volts. The maximum
frequency is 2.6 Hz.

To change the
direction of the crankshaft's
revolution, click on the counterclockwise or
clockwise buttons (Fig.
4).
You can change the
frequency and direction
in either Run
mode or Stop
mode. You can also set
the frequency (speed) and
direction in the generator's
Properties
Box.
